IT Service & Infrastructure Support Manager - #1773197
Eden Scott

IT Service & Infrastructure Support Manager (Global Role)
On-site role - £50,000–£60,000 + comprehensive benefits package including bonus
Are you a hands-on technical leader with a passion for service excellence and operational precision? Do you thrive in fast-paced, globally distributed environments, and bring flexibility, resilience, and a strong customer-centric mindset to everything you do?
We have an excellent opportunity for an experienced IT Service & Infrastructure Support Manager to join a dynamic and ambitious IT team. This is a high-impact, globally scoped role where no two days are the same. You'll be leading service delivery across continents, time zones, and technologies — ensuring systems and services run like clockwork while driving innovation and operational excellence at scale.
What You’ll Be Doing:
- Leading the day-to-day global IT service desk across multiple shift patterns, ensuring smooth operations and first-class service for end users worldwide.
- Managing and coaching a distributed, entry-level IT team — many new to the industry — providing hands-on training in both technical and customer service excellence.
- Acting as a technical anchor while setting strategy — staying close to the tools and technologies that drive our infrastructure (including M365, Azure, Active Directory, Teams, and SharePoint).
- Troubleshooting and supporting issues across desktop environments, including login issues, internet connectivity, and multi-factor authentication.
- Driving ITIL best practices — not just in theory, but by building out and leading service management processes; experience with ServiceNow (or similar tools) and ITSM consolidation is a significant bonus.
- Delivering timely and meaningful service reporting — including voice of the customer, process performance, ticket resolution times, and operational metrics.
- Maintaining face time and support coverage across shift patterns and time zones to ensure your team is engaged, supported, and aligned.
- Leading infrastructure and IT service projects — defining scope, building delivery plans, and collaborating across departments to leverage shared resources and drive outcomes.
- Partnering with business leaders to align IT service delivery with strategic goals.
- Collaborating with InfoSec and compliance teams to manage risk and ensure regulatory alignment.
- Building strong vendor relationships to ensure high-quality service delivery.
What You’ll Bring:
- A strong background in IT operations with at least 3 years in a leadership role within a global, multi-site environment.
- Hands-on experience with infrastructure support, particularly M365, Teams, SharePoint, networking, virtualization, storage, and desktop troubleshooting.
- Demonstrated ability to coach and develop junior team members, with a focus on continuous improvement in both technology and service delivery.
- Proven success in leading and implementing ITIL processes and driving adoption of service management tools.
- Strong project management capabilities — able to define, plan, and deliver projects while influencing and coordinating across teams.
- Excellent communication and stakeholder management skills at all levels of the business.
- Analytical mindset with a focus on data-driven service improvement.
- ITIL v4 Foundation or Managing Professional required; PMP/Prince2 and vendor-specific certifications are advantageous.
- Flexible, proactive, and comfortable working in a fast-moving, always-on global environment.
Why This Role?
This is not just another IT management role. It’s a strategic leadership opportunity with real scope to shape the future of global IT operations. You'll join a forward-thinking organisation that values agility, empowerment, and technical excellence.
If you’re ready to lead from the front, roll up your sleeves, and drive impact across borders, this is the role for you.
How to apply
To apply for this job you need to authorize on our website. If you don't have an account yet, please register.
Post a resume